Since 1973, 84 Members of Congress -- 69 Rep. and 15 Senators -- have died in office. When a sitting Member dies, the House and Senate carry out a number of actions based on chamber rules, statutes, and long-standing practices. Contents of this report: Announcement of a Memberäó»s Death; Resolutions of Condolence; Funeral and Disposition of Remains; Deceased Memberäó»s Office, Staff, and Survivor Benefits; Pub. of Memorials; Previous Senate Observances of the Death of a Sitting Senator. Tables: Members of the House and Senators Who Died in Office, and Resolutions of Condolence Adopted in the House and Senate, 1973-2012; and Observances by Congress of the Deaths of Selected Senators, 1793-2010.
